UFC 294 Abu Dhabi delivered one of the most bizarre sequences in UFC history.

Early in the second round of the Victory Henry-Javid Basharat fight, Henry got caught with what appeared to be a clear low blow.

After Henry was on the ground for a few minutes, the referee called in the ringside doctor.

The doctor apparently believed Henry was hit in the leg, instead of the groin and began arguing with the pained UFC fighter.

Eventually, the fight was called a no contest due to an accidental low blow, and according to the broadcast, Henry was taken to the hospital after vomiting backstage.
